UK SME finance provider Simply has provided a £323,000 funding facility to Scotgold Resources, a gold exploration and development company that owns the Cononish mine in Scotland.

The funding facility enables Scotgold to buy plant equipment to extract increasing amounts of gold and extend its reach.

Cononish, based near Tyndrum in the Scottish Highlands, is the first commercial gold mine in Scotland. It produced gold for the first time in August 2016 and now aims to extract more than half a million tonnes of ore over the next 10 years.

The assets purchased included an excavator, a loading shovel and a dumper.
